Technical Analysis

From a technical perspective, CMPX is currently trading within a well-defined near-term range, with a confirmed support level at $5.04 and a confirmed resistance level at $5.58. The stock’s current price of $5.31 sits roughly at the midpoint of this range, indicating a period of near-term consolidation as buyers and sellers balance out at current levels. The relative strength index (RSI) for CMPX is currently in the mid-40s, a range that signals neither extreme overbought nor oversold conditions, suggesting that there is no immediate technical pressure for a sharp directional move in either direction. Short-term moving averages for the stock are trending slightly below longer-term moving averages, a signal that mild near-term downward momentum is present, though this trend could shift quickly if the stock tests either of its key technical levels. The $5.04 support level marks a recent swing low for CMPX, a price point that has previously drawn consistent buying interest in recent sessions, while the $5.58 resistance level corresponds to a recent swing high where selling pressure has previously capped upward moves. Outlook

Looking ahead, there are two key near-term scenarios for Compass Therapeutics that investors may monitor. If CMPX tests and breaks above the $5.58 resistance level on average or higher trading volume, this could signal a potential shift in near-term investor sentiment, possibly opening up room for further upward price movement in subsequent sessions. Conversely, if the stock breaks below the $5.04 support level, this could trigger increased selling pressure, as that level has served as a reliable near-term floor for the stock in recent weeks. Broader sector trends, including shifts in investor risk appetite for small-cap biotech names, could also influence CMPX’s price action in upcoming sessions, as could any unannounced corporate updates related to the firm’s therapeutic pipeline. Analysts note that technical signals are most relevant for near-term price action, and long-term price direction for Compass Therapeutics would likely be driven by fundamental developments such as clinical trial results, regulatory decisions, or partnership announcements, rather than short-term technical patterns.
